BCF stands for Boeing Converted Freighter to make clear that this is an original Boeing Kit for conversion, done by different companies. Bedek industries developed their own conversion kit based on their former -100/200/300 conversions under their own STC.
These Bedek converted airplanes can not carry the Boeing designator and are titled SF or BDSF. Air China, Asiana and Air Atlanta chose these conversions for example.
